  5. Histological Plane Sections

    show more
    Description: 1. Various histological planes of section: Elongated structures may be cit in longitudinal (A), oblique (B) or transverse (C) section. Rounded structures may be cut in transverse (D) or tangential (E) section. 2. Sections through an ovoid structure (a hardboiled egg). 3. Sections of straight tubes: Longitudinal sections (A-C) cut at various levels relative to the lumen, C does not include the lumen. Transverse section (D). Oblique section (E). 4. Sections of curved tubes. 5. The partitions appear different in each plane of section. In transverse (A) section, segments are all the same shape, size and orientation. In oblique (B) section and longitudinal (C) sections the segments appear unequal in size and shape.
